Transaction 4344994317e154716603e93fa583e28071f98cda280d3cf2bf9cd58e409a352e

1 Input
2 Outputs
  • 4344994317e154716603e93fa583e28071f98cda280d3cf2bf9cd58e409a352e:0
  • value  952895068
    address  bc1q695j3f34ym0ermlpw8cr23gk4smz2dkyw53875
  • 4344994317e154716603e93fa583e28071f98cda280d3cf2bf9cd58e409a352e:1
  • value  312000
    address  34DHA7SX9uP5A7tGYrwrLnLf4nBWxECjUc